WebApr 1, 2024 · inchoate in American English (ɪnˈkoʊɪt ; ɪnˈkoʊˌeɪt ) adjective 1. just begun; in the early stages; incipient; rudimentary 2. not yet clearly or completely formed or … WebMar 17, 2024 · inchoate ( plural inchoates ) ( rare) A beginning, an immature start. Verb [ edit] inchoate ( third-person singular simple present inchoates, present participle inchoating, simple past and past participle inchoated ) ( transitive) To begin or start (something). ( transitive) To cause or bring about. ( intransitive) To make a start.

WebMay 31, 2024 · The term “inchoate” refers to a state of activity or entitlement that is characterized by partial completion of an intended outcome or status. … “Inchoate” can also be applied to rights, actions, titles, liens, and even criminal activity, such as in an attempted crime.
